The reasons for GridICE monitoring server slowness can be more the one.
First of all, the postgresql database is assorbing almost all the memory
of the machine; we plan to increase it.
Second, the monitoring services were sampled with an high frequence ( e.g.
queues set to be sampled each minute ); we ( the GridICE team and me
) are tuning the configuration and profiling the system.
Now the situation seems to be better; any feedback is welcome.
